As you delve into the world of artificial intelligence (AI), it’s essential to grasp its foundational concepts and how they intertwine with economic dynamics. AI refers to the simulation of human intelligence processes by machines, particularly computer systems. These processes include learning, reasoning, and self-correction.

The impact of AI on the economy is profound, as it has the potential to revolutionize industries, enhance productivity, and create new markets. By automating routine tasks, AI allows businesses to allocate resources more efficiently, ultimately leading to cost savings and increased profitability. However, the rise of AI also brings about significant changes in the labor market.

While some jobs may become obsolete due to automation, new roles are emerging that require a different set of skills. This shift necessitates a reevaluation of workforce training and education, as individuals must adapt to an evolving job landscape. Understanding these dynamics is crucial for you as you navigate your career and financial decisions in an AI-driven economy.

The interplay between AI advancements and economic growth will shape your opportunities and challenges in the years to come.

Navigating the Risks and Ethical Considerations in AI-driven Financial Services

While the benefits of AI in financial services are substantial, it’s essential to navigate the associated risks and ethical considerations carefully. One significant concern is data privacy; as financial institutions increasingly rely on AI systems that process sensitive information, safeguarding customer data becomes paramount. You must be aware of how your personal information is used and stored by these systems to protect yourself from potential breaches.

Moreover, ethical considerations surrounding algorithmic bias are critical in the context of financial services. If AI systems are trained on biased data sets, they may inadvertently perpetuate inequalities in lending or investment decisions. As a consumer or investor in this space, it’s vital to advocate for transparency and fairness in AI applications.

By staying informed about these issues, you can make more responsible choices regarding the financial services you engage with while also contributing to a more equitable economic landscape.

Investing in AI-related Assets and Securities

As you consider your financial future in an AI-driven economy, investing in AI-related assets and securities can be a strategic move.

The growth potential of companies specializing in artificial intelligence is substantial, as they are at the forefront of technological advancements across various sectors.

Researching companies involved in AI development—such as those focused on machine learning, natural language processing, or robotics—can provide valuable insights into potential investment opportunities.

Additionally, consider diversifying your portfolio by exploring exchange-traded funds (ETFs) or mutual funds that focus on technology or AI sectors. These investment vehicles allow you to gain exposure to a broader range of companies while mitigating risk through diversification. As you embark on this investment journey, stay informed about market trends and developments within the AI landscape to make well-informed decisions that align with your financial goals.

What is financial literacy in the context of the AI economy?

Financial literacy in the AI economy refers to the understanding and ability to manage personal and business finances effectively while considering the impact of artificial intelligence technologies on economic activities, job markets, investments, and financial decision-making.

Why is financial literacy important in the AI economy?

Financial literacy is important in the AI economy because AI is transforming industries, creating new job roles, and automating tasks. Being financially literate helps individuals adapt to these changes, make informed investment decisions, manage risks, and plan for future financial stability in a rapidly evolving economic landscape.

How does AI impact personal finance management?

AI impacts personal finance management by providing tools such as automated budgeting apps, robo-advisors for investment, fraud detection systems, and personalized financial advice. These technologies help individuals optimize spending, saving, and investing decisions more efficiently.

What skills are essential for financial literacy in the AI economy?

Essential skills include understanding AI-driven financial tools, data literacy, critical thinking to evaluate AI recommendations, knowledge of digital currencies and blockchain, awareness of cybersecurity risks, and the ability to adapt to changing job markets influenced by AI.

Can AI replace financial advisors?

AI can assist financial advisors by providing data analysis and personalized recommendations, but it does not fully replace the human element of financial advising. Human advisors offer emotional intelligence, ethical considerations, and personalized strategies that AI currently cannot replicate entirely.

Are there risks associated with relying on AI for financial decisions?

Yes, risks include algorithmic biases, data privacy concerns, over-reliance on automated systems, potential errors in AI recommendations, and cybersecurity threats. Financial literacy helps individuals critically assess AI tools and mitigate these risks.

How does AI influence employment and income in the financial sector?

AI automates routine tasks, leading to job displacement in some areas but also creates new roles requiring advanced skills. It influences income distribution by increasing demand for tech-savvy professionals and potentially widening the skills gap without adequate financial and digital education.
